Maximizing Your Trade-In Value
While trade-in values may have plummeted in the wake of the Galaxy S26 launch, there are still ways to maximize the value of your trade-in and make the most of your Upgrade. One strategy is to compare trade-in offers from different retailers and carriers to ensure you're getting the best deal for your current device.
Additionally, taking steps to properly prepare your device for trade-in, such as restoring factory settings, cleaning the device, and providing all original accessories, can help increase its resale value. By putting in a little extra effort, you may be able to secure a higher trade-in value for your device and offset some of the cost of upgrading to the Galaxy S26.
